Sao Paulo (short layover) 2017

30 hours in Sao Paulo (August 2017)
  • I will give some ideas of plans or places to visit for a short layover in Sao Paulo
  • I used metro and buses within the city but Uber is also popular 
Main places visited:
  • Ibirapuera Park
  • Liberdade
  • Sao Paulo Cathedral
  • Central Market
  • Vila Madalena
  • Brazilian football (Allianz Parque: Palmeiras)
  • Even if Sao Paulo is more and industrial city and might not be the most touristic city in Brazil, I still enjoyed it a lot
  • During the day you can enjoy Ibirapuera Park
  • The vibe is great, with people relaxing and practising all kinds of sports




  • At the park north exit you can observe the Monumet to the Bandeiras (17th century settling expeditions into the interior of Brazil)
  • Liberdade is home of the largest Japanese community outside Japan
  • The Japanese influence can be appreciated in some streets
  • Street markets in Liberdade are very popular
     
  • Sao Paulo Cathedral, built during early 20th century, is one of the iconic pictures in downtown

  • Manuel Nobrega square is also popular with several official buildings and plenty of young people practising skateboarding

  • In that square you can appreciate the "Impostometro", an initiative to be transparent towards the population with regard to taxes collected during the year
  • A few streets further you can visit both the Central Market and a huge market in the streets nearby


  • In particual I loved Vila Madalena, one of the best areas for nightlife, both for bars and street concerts
  • Streets in Vila Madalena are very popular for its graffitis all around (Beco do Batman area specially)



  • The activity I loved the most in Sao Paulo was to attend my first South American football game
  • I went to a Palmeiras game in Allianz Parque
  • Palmeitas lost 0-1 against Atletico Paranense but the atmosphere was totally worth it





  • Here you can appreciate the amazing atmosphere at the satdium. I wish I can attend a game of Copa Libertadores some day
